Output e2588255e13d106e22bb61a249e9a4d326e1153d4e0535cea928695f0763ccda:7

value
36700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7788088f639b743beddb3a7ed12e145aeac7a5ef OP_EQUALVERIFY OP_CHECKSIG
address
1Bu2NbcbgR12CRpjVcDxXokcfPxvVXJ2mt
transaction
e2588255e13d106e22bb61a249e9a4d326e1153d4e0535cea928695f0763ccda
spent
true